You are welcome to a new venture at the Village Hall- in the warm!!
|
On Monday mornings from 9am until 12 midday we will open the small hall for anyone to come in. Just pop in anytime during the morning.
|
Have a chat and coffee /tea and biscuits/cake. Play cards or Scrabble, read a book or do some art work. Everything provided and all free.
|
For more information, contact Ginny 01295 780 373 or Joan 01295 780 410.

We leave the Village Hall car park on foot or by car at 10 am sharp to do a circuit of approximately 2 hours. You are advised, therefore, to get to the village hall by 9.55 am latest.
|
Dogs are welcome provided they are put on the lead when requested. Walking boots and poles are recommended but not compulsory. Some routes include stiles. If you would prefer a shorter walk, please contact Sue to discuss as it is sometimes possible to leave a car about halfway, so the less energetic may drop off and drive home. At the village hall, please park either on the road or on the grass field beyond the tarmac.
|
Please don’t hesitate to ring Sue on 01295 780 365 or email sebannister@gmail.com if you have any queries.

What can I put in what bin? Cherwell DC provide information on their website.
|
Dog poo and cat litter go in the GREEN bin.
|
Recycle bottles at The Wykham Arms or the Elm crossroads. Recycle textiles at Sibford School swimming pool.
|
What to do with your old mattress, paint, or any other household item? Use Oxfordshire County Council's waste wizard.

Would you like to come and be part of a weekly Bible discussion group with Revd Neil at the Rectory during Lent?
|
This Lent we will be discussing together what the Bible says about the life, death & Resurrection of Jesus, using passages from both the Old and the New Testament as starting points for our discussions.
|
Due to space at the Rectory, places are limited.
|
Each of the evening discussions are self-contained, but it is hoped that members of the group will be able to attend all of the evenings.
|
If you would like to attend and be part of the discussion group, then please do be in touch with Revd Neil, revneil@wykehambenefice.org.uk or Tel: 788 005

Mr George Hunt came as deputation for British & Foreign Bible Society to a meeting in the School-room. He brough a magic lantern with him. The meeting was small as might have been expected. He came from Banbury. Mr Garrard met him here. They remained to supper and then went on to Brailes.
